随笔-37  评论-147  文章-2  trackbacks-1

IE无法显示PNG格式图片的解决

某日,安装Flash CS4,很奇怪的发现安装界面图片无法正常显示,继而发现整个IE对PNG图片的显示均为一个小叉叉,汗啊!途中抓耳、挠腮、郁闷、头痛略过不提。

简单的解决办法:

找一台能正常显示的机器,导出下列注册表项:[HKEY_CLASSES_ROOT\MIME\Database\Content Type\image/png] ,再导入问题计算机注册表。重启IE即可。

如果您觉着麻烦,下面给您偶的。拷贝到一文本文件,将文本文件扩展名改为 .reg ,双击导入。(大家都晓得的,为了说明的完整性,还是说明下。)

 

 

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\MIME\Database\Content Type\image
/png]
"Extension"=".png"
"Image Filter CLSID"="{A3CCEDF7-2DE2-11D0-86F4-00A0C913F750}"

[HKEY_CLASSES_ROOT\MIME\Database\Content Type\image
/png\Bits]
"0"=hex:08,00,00,00,ff,ff,ff,ff,ff,ff,ff,ff,89,50,4e,47,0d,0a,1a,0a

 

解决这问题浪费了宝贵的2小时,为了帮您节省这2小时,所以再花10分钟写下这个说明,顺便BS下M$,搞啥啊,啥都往注册表扔。(也不知道有没错怪M$,反正BS别人,特别是BS那个M$是潮流,就跟回风吧。不过还是感觉注册表就和垃圾站差不多,堆积了太多的有用和没用的东西。)哪位知道是什么原因造成IE不显示PNG图片的,请不吝赐教,谢谢。

 

 

posted on 2009-04-08 10:51 坐看云起之ShortCircuitRabbit 阅读(7904) 评论(7) 编辑 收藏

评论:
#1楼 2009-04-08 11:19 | Tony Zhou      
thanks
 回复 引用 查看   
#2楼 2009-04-08 11:22 | YJJ      
顺便BS下M$,搞啥啊,啥都往注册表扔
-----------------------------------
那应该放哪?

 回复 引用 查看   
#3楼[楼主] 2009-04-08 11:27 | 坐看云起      
@YJJ
个人认为配置文件比较好。

 回复 引用 查看   
#4楼 2009-04-08 12:57 | 随风风风      
注册表就是系统的个人配置文件
只是不是用INI存储了

 回复 引用 查看   
#5楼 2009-04-08 14:58 | JoeD[未注册用户]
用iepngfix就解决这个问题
 回复 引用   
#6楼 2009-04-13 23:17 | 大姚      
非常感谢。还是linux的配置文件比较好。windows的哲学:用户是傻瓜。
 回复 引用 查看   
#7楼 2009-10-22 16:58 | yyiikk[未注册用户]
非常感谢
 回复 引用   
#8楼 2009-12-09 11:38 | lukialee[未注册用户]
终于正常显示了,多谢!
 回复 引用   
昵称:坐看云起之ShortCircuitRabbit
园龄:6年5个月
粉丝:34
关注:11
<2009年4月>
2930311234
567891011
12131415161718
19202122232425
262728293012
3456789

搜索

 
 

常用链接

我的标签

随笔分类

随笔档案

文章档案

相册

他山之玉

积分与排名

  • 积分 - 50732
  • 排名 - 2082

最新评论

阅读排行榜

评论排行榜

推荐排行榜